Property Description
A delightful four/five bedroom end‑of‑terrace family home dating back to the early 1900s, showcasing many original features including superb high ceilings with decorative cornicing, deep skirting boards and beautiful walk‑in bay windows. Arranged over three floors with the added benefit of a large basement offering excellent scope for further development, the property is tastefully presented throughout and benefits from recently installed double‑glazed windows. Offered to the open market for the first time in over 50 years the accommodation in further detail comprises:-
The ground floor opens with an impressive entrance hallway featuring a hardwood front door with stained‑glass panels, oak flooring and the original balustrade to the first floor. The living room is a bright, elegant space with bay windows to the front and side, an open fire with marble inset and decorative timber surround. A separate dining room provides generous entertaining space with a further walk‑in bay window and living‑flame gas fire. The breakfast kitchen is fitted with bespoke hand‑painted units, granite work surfaces, inset ceramic sink and a range of integrated appliances including double oven, Neff microwave, five‑ring gas hob, dishwasher and 70/30 fridge‑freezer. A contemporary wall‑mounted gas fire adds a stylish finish and warmth to this social space. Steps lead down to the basement, offering a utility area, storeroom and a further room previously used as an office and store room housing the gas boiler.
The first floor offers a generous landing, spacious house bathroom with roll‑top bath and corner shower wash basin and low flush WC. For convenience there is a separate WC on this floor, two large double bedrooms and a nursery/bedroom three. The second floor provides two further bedrooms, including a guest room with partly vaulted ceilings, en‑suite shower room and access to a dressing room/bedroom five.
To the outside, the property enjoys gated access from Spofforth Hill, opening onto a generous resin driveway leading to a detached double garage with manual door, light and power laid on. A further pedestrian gate from Chestnut Avenue leads to the original front entrance, with level lawned gardens extending around the side, complemented by deep, well‑stocked borders and mature perimeter hedging.
